About this school
Talmud Torah D'chassidie Belz is a boys' independent school in Salford. It teaches children aged 5 to 7 and has 60 pupils on roll.
Ofsted has not yet inspected Talmud Torah D'chassidie Belz under its current framework. Where the Department for Education has published them, its results and pupil characteristics appear below. Numbers and a report only go so far, so visit in person before you apply.
Ofsted judgement
Talmud Torah D'chassidie Belz has not been inspected by Ofsted yet. It opened in its current form in June 2023, and new or converted schools usually wait a few years for their first inspection.
